dfrecore Wrote:OF COURSE they want you to get a masters! That's because they stand to make a boatload of money if you do. I would stick with your plan, it's a good one.
Yeah, it's way too much more work and money to get a masters. If I did anything, it would be an MBA a few (5-10) years down the line.
I'm planning on doing Project Management through Sophia since it will count for both degrees. I see you took that, how was it?
Also, a side note: When I switched my degree to BSAST to see how the degree requirement would fill out, they used 6 of my OPM credits without me asking. "Ok to use OPM-331, OPM-313 & OPM-332 here since they related to Manufacturing Eng Tech courses." So I don't need any more UL credits, just the capstone and Project Management.

Quick update. I passed the College Comp CLEP. TESU has the results but hasn't added it to my evaluation yet. I also passed the Institutes ethics course, and have added it to my ACE transcript.
I have the Capstone, APS-401 Current Trends & Applications starting on Monday 9/26. I'm a little concerned but hopefully it should go well.
I signed up with Study.com for Project Management. To maximize my return there I'm also going to do Technical Writing through them, as opposed to the DSST. My 5 day trial ends today, and I'm 25% through Technical Writing already.
Once I finish with Study.com, I'll be signing up for SL Intro to Comm and American Gov't. I'll also add in Saylor for Comparative Politics for the Diversity requirement.
So, as of right now, still on track to apply for the December cut off.
